    While on a trip to Maryland in July we connected with family and took all the kids to Sky Zone. There were 4 kids in our group (4 year old, two 7 year old's, & a 9 year old). It was a Saturday before noon and it was not too crowded. If this is your first time going there you will have to fill out a waiver. I would recommend that you do that online before you arrive as they only had a few registration kiosks and it's a lengthy process. Inside there are a lot of places for the kids to play that involve either trampolines, foam ball pits or American Ninja style activities. There is an open trampoline area, rock climbing wall, balance ladder, basketball, dodgeball, and a wipeout zone (with operator controlled spinning arms). The American Ninja climbing area was great for older kids but younger kids may not be able to navigate all the courses as some required lots of reaching and upper body strength. There was staff there to make sure that everyone was acting responsibly and following the rules. As with a lot of places like this they do require you to buy their socks. There are lockers and an area to place your shoes and other items you don't want to carry around at the entrance to the right. There was enough there to keep the kids busy for 1.5 hours. Overall the kids had a great time!

    Recently visited SZ. The place is cool. We visited on a Sunday. We got there at 11 there was hardly any other groups there. But by 12:30 I swear they place was becoming a zoo. It was getting crowed. Granted you have a time slot to JUMP on the trampolines. That's how they try and move people around the building so that it's not too crowed. If you want to jump after your alotted time, you pay for more time. The kids had fun. Even my baby (1yr) had a great time in the "free zone" section. Our host were tons of fun. They had our party room ready, pizza, drinks. They played musical chairs, and had a dance off (sorta) with the kids. Fun times.

    How much does it cost there? Ok thank you

    Skyzone Bowie charges $20 for 60 minutes, or $25 for 90 minutes. Special socks are required, which costs $5.
